## Gridwell Environments: Spreadsheet Export Memory

The Gridwell export worker builds spreadsheets entirely in memory, so large tenant exports can spike RSS well past the baseline. Staging runs with a lower heap ceiling than production on purpose — we want OOM failures to surface there first. If an export job is killed, check row counts before blaming the worker; anything over 500k rows should be chunked. New team members should compare the two environments before debugging. The current production values are as follows.

config for bahop-baduf:
[kasion]
team = lamath
access_code = ac_d807e5
host = kasion.paliqcloud.corp
port = 4000
owner = julix.tamvan
peer = frair.qorvelsoft.local

## Authentication

GlimmerDB pooling requires authenticated checkout for every pooled connection. Support team: when a customer reports pool exhaustion, first confirm their service authenticated correctly — failed auth attempts hold slots for 30 seconds before release. Pool metrics are exposed on the admin endpoint; do not restart the pooler blindly, as it drops in-flight transactions. To query pool health on a customer's behalf from the diagnostics console, authenticate with the token below.

login token, tagef-tagep: eyJhbGciOiJIUzI1NiIsInR5cCI6IkpXVCJ9.eyJzdWIiOiIBXyeYEoalzIn0.6TI7VhOJMHm9

Subject: Handover for the autocomplete widget

Hey team — quick heads-up for whoever's on call. As of Monday, I'm no longer owning the Streetsnap address autocomplete widget. Pager routing has been updated, and the runbook moved to the new wiki space. If suggestions stop loading or latency spikes, don't page me. Escalate instead to the new owner below.

signatory, yahog-badug: Quenix Ulaael